2021-10-18 20:27:26 <abhixec> Hi, does anyone know if I can call withFocused maximize on the goto windowprompt?
2021-10-18 20:29:32 <abhixec> if it isn't clear basically if I minimize a window and use goto and select the minimized window I want it to maximize it if it is minimized.

2021-10-18 23:12:09 <abhixec> geekosaur: I am little lost with getting maximizeWindow with goto, I did , windowPrompt myXPConfig WithWindow maximizeWindow wsWindows is this the right way?
2021-10-18 23:20:56 <geekosaur> windowPrompt myXPConfig (WithWindow "Go and restore" (\w -> windows (W.focusWindow w) >> maximizeWindow w) wsWindows -- I think. do you really want to limit it to windows in the current workspace though?
2021-10-18 23:22:15 <geekosaur> also you need: import qualified XMonad.StackSet as W
2021-10-18 23:22:59 <abhixec> yes, I want it to be just for a particular workspace
2021-10-18 23:23:00 <abhixec> thanks!
